I used to think this was a good idea also. I even had one car with cop car bumper mounts on the front. After having been involved in a chain reaction highway accident, I think the 5MPH bumpers are really a good thing to have. If you look at the way these cars crunch, they spread the energy out over time. I never thought my Cadillac was that smart when it came to crunch time. Those shocks usually have telltale signs of being compressed. If you find a set from a junkyard just look for any watermarks.
